Open the catalog to page 2The use of the OTSC® System is intuitive and easy, very similar to other devices based on the application cap principle. The application cap is mounted to the tip of the endoscope. By turning the handwheel, the thread is tightened and the clip is applied. It is compatible with commercially available endoscopes. A variety of different sizes and combinations are available for commonly used endoscopes. Open the catalog to page 3Fistula closure Target fistula opening, position the OTSC® Anchor and fix tissue. Align OTSC® cap to the fistula opening by pulling the anchor and advancing endoscope. Mobilize tip of OTSC® Anchor shaft into cap; anchor spikes may remain external. Apply clip; release OTSC® Anchor from tissue. Open the catalog to page 4OTSC® – superior outcome in hemostasis Three randomized controlled trials (USA, Europe, Asia) on first-line OTSC® therapy demonstrate a significant clinical benefit compared to former standard treatment. Clinical success rates: 96.0% vs. 71.4% (p=0.017) in ulcer & Dieulafoy; Jensen DM et al., Clin Gastroenterol Hepatol 20211 91.7% vs. 73.1% (p=0.019) in high-risk lesions; Meier B et al., Gut 20222 96.8% vs. 85.4% (p=0.006) in all cases of NVUGIB; Lau JYW et al., Ann Intern Med 20233 OTSC® is a registered brand of Ovesco Endos
Open the catalog to page 5Details and components The OTSC® System consists of an applicator cap with a mounted clip, handwheel and thread retriever. The OTSC® System is available in the following variety of cap sizes and clip designs to provide secure application regardless of the anatomical situation and endoscope type. • 4 different cap and corresponding clip sizes • 2 different cap depths for capturing more or less tissue • 3 different teeth shapes suitable for different areas of application OTSC® Version Endoscope diameter Ø [mm] Depth of cap blunt teeth, primarily compression effect teeth with small spikes, compression...
